High-Speed Digital & Hardware Design Lead – Stevenage Salary: Circa £58,000–£65,000 DOE Security Clearance: British Citizenship (Dual UK nationals with British citizenship may be considered) The Opportunity: This is a fantastic opportunity for an experienced High-Speed Digital and Hardware Design Engineer to take the next step in their career and establish themselves as a technical lead in advanced electronics design. You’ll be working at the forefront of next-generation MPSoC FPGA and AI acceleration hardware , developing high-speed digital electronics solutions that power cutting-edge applications in software-defined radio (SDR), radar signal processing, and sensor fusion . Working within a collaborative, multi-disciplinary environment, you’ll help shape the architecture, design, and integration of complex digital systems—playing a key role in the delivery of world-class defence and sensing technologies. Key Responsibilities: • Lead the design and development of high-speed digital hardware including MPSoC FPGAs, DDR and Flash memory, and high-speed serial interconnects. • Support the Technical Lead and Systems Architects in defining optimised, elegant solutions that meet demanding system requirements. • Collaborate closely with software, firmware, mechanical and production teams to ensure seamless integration. • Conduct signal integrity (SI) and power integrity (PI) analysis to guarantee robust performance. • Apply VHDL , C/C++ , or Python for board-level testing and debug. • Oversee full lifecycle development from concept through delivery, ensuring high standards of documentation and compliance. What We’re Looking For: • Proven experience in complex, high-speed digital electronics design . • Expertise with MPSoC FPGA platforms and AI acceleration hardware . • Strong understanding of DDR, Flash memory, and high-speed serial links . • Practical experience with SI/PI analysis and simulation tools . • Proficiency in VHDL , and working knowledge of C/C++ or Python for hardware testing. • Familiarity with DSP concepts for SDR, radar, or sensor applications. • Strong collaboration and communication skills, with the ability to guide multi-disciplinary teams. • Excellent technical documentation and configuration control skills. What’s on Offer: • Salary: Circa £58,000–£65,000 depending on experience • Bonus: Up to 21% of base salary (performance-related) • Pension: Up to 14% combined employer/employee contribution • Flexible & Hybrid Working: Typically 3–4 days on-site per week • Long-Term Career Path: Opportunities to progress into Technical Lead, Specialist, or Expert roles • Enhanced Parental Leave & Family Support • Excellent Site Facilities: subsidised meals, gym, café, free parking and more Interested?
